Forty Are Better Than One

by

Edition Schellmann has been producing books on international contemporary art since 1969. The spectrum of artists ranges from great names of the second half of the twentieth century—such as Beuys, Christo, Judd, Kounellis, Paik, and Warhol—to outstanding representatives of the contemporary art scene—like Almond, Demand, Hatoum, Gillick, Morris, Ruff, Sierra, and Tuymans. The variety of media and techniques is just as diverse—from prints or photographs on paper and mixed media objects made of steel, aluminum, glass, plastic, or wood to large-format wall art. With about nine hundred color illustrations, this volume documents the development of the internationally renowned Edition Schellmann, which began with editions of prints and multiples and now publishes limited-edition books on a wide range of contemporary art. Including works by 150 artists, it presents the forty-year history of Edition Schellmann and provides crisp insight into art developments from the seventies to the present day.
